LAWN TENNIS.
AUCKLAND CHAMPIONSHIPS. (rISISI ASSOCIATION TILZOBAH.) AUCKLAND, January 7. The Auckland provincial lawn tennis championships are Bearing the last stages and the finals, with the exception of the ladies' doubles, which were decided to-day, will be played to-morrow. Kesults: — MEN'S SINGLES. . Semi-flnals—E. L. Bartlcet beat S, .T. Nicholson, 6-2, 6-4, 8-6; A. W. Sims beat T. Clarkf 6-1, 6-0, 6-3. LADIES' SINGLES. SemMinais—Miss M. Speirs beat Miss B. Witherow, 6-2, 6-1; Miss B. Knight beat Miss J.' Eamsay, 6-2, 6-1. MEN'S DOUBLES. Semi-finaU—E..L. Bartleet and 11. L. Robson beat H. Entwißtlo and W. G. Watkins, 7-5, 7-5, 7-5; E. W. Griffiths and H. Brinsden beat H. C. Roslands and T?. Clark, 6-4, 1-6, 6-0, 6-3. LADIES' DOUBLES. Semi-final 6 Scott-Watson and Arneil won from Misses W. McPherson and A. Fletcher by default; Misses B. _ Knight and Colebrook beat Misses M. Napier and N. Whitelaw, 6-4, 6-2. Final—Misses Knight and Colebrook beat Mesdames Scott-Watson and Arneil, 7-5, 6-2. COMBINED DOUBLES. Semi-final —A. W. Sims and Miss Knight beat V. B. Johns and Miss M'., Speirs, 6-2, 6-2. E. W. Griffiths and Miss M. Lowry have reached tho other semi-final, and will play the winner of the second round match between Clark and Miss Miller and H. Brinsden;.and Mrs Scott-Watson. UNITED TENNIS TOURNAMENT. In the final of the men's singles handicap,R. P. Jones (scr) beat A. Wood (owe 15 3-6), 9-4.
